@implementation GSModelLoader
+ (BOOL) canReadData: (NSData *)theData
{
return NO;
}
+ (NSString *) type
{
return nil;
}
+ (float) priority
{
return 0.0;
}
- (BOOL) loadModelData: (NSData *)data
externalNameTable: (NSDictionary *)context
withZone: (NSZone *)zone
{
[NSException raise: NSInternalInconsistencyException
format: @"Abstract model loader."];
return NO;
}
- (BOOL) loadModelFile: (NSString *)fileName
externalNameTable: (NSDictionary *)context
withZone: (NSZone *)zone
{
NSData *data = [self dataForFile: fileName];
if (data != nil)
{
BOOL loaded = [self loadModelData: data
externalNameTable: context
withZone: zone];
if (!loaded)
NSLog(@"Could not load Nib file: %@", fileName);
return loaded;
}
else
{
return NO;
}
}
- (NSData *) dataForFile: (NSString *)fileName
{
return [NSData dataWithContentsOfFile: fileName];
}
+ (NSComparisonResult) _comparePriority: (Class)loader
{
NSComparisonResult result = NSOrderedSame;
if ([self priority] < [loader priority])
{
result = NSOrderedAscending;
}
if ([self priority] > [loader priority])
{
result = NSOrderedDescending;
}
return result;
}
@end
static NSMutableDictionary *_modelMap = nil;
@implementation GSModelLoaderFactory
+ (void) initialize
{
NSArray *classes = GSObjCAllSubclassesOfClass([GSModelLoader class]);
NSEnumerator *en = [classes objectEnumerator];
Class cls = nil;
while ((cls = [en nextObject]) != nil)
{
[self registerModelLoaderClass: cls];
}
}
+ (void) registerModelLoaderClass: (Class)aClass
{
if (_modelMap == nil)
{
_modelMap = [[NSMutableDictionary alloc] initWithCapacity: 5];
}
[_modelMap setObject: aClass forKey: (NSString *)[aClass type]];
}
+ (Class)classForType: (NSString *)type
{
return [_modelMap objectForKey: type];
}
+ (NSArray *) supportedTypes
{
NSArray *objectArray = [_modelMap allValues];
NSArray *sortedArray = [objectArray sortedArrayUsingSelector:
@selector(_comparePriority:)];
NSEnumerator *oen = [sortedArray objectEnumerator];
Class cls = nil;
NSMutableArray *types = [[NSMutableArray alloc] init];
while ((cls = [oen nextObject]) != nil)
{
[types addObject: [cls type]];
}
return AUTORELEASE(types);
}
+ (NSString *) supportedModelFileAtPath: (NSString *)modelPath
{
NSString *result = nil;
NSFileManager *mgr = [NSFileManager defaultManager];
NSString *ext = [modelPath pathExtension];
if ([ext isEqual: @""])
{
NSArray *objectArray = [_modelMap allValues];
NSArray *sortedArray = [objectArray sortedArrayUsingSelector:
@selector(_comparePriority:)];
NSEnumerator *oen = [sortedArray objectEnumerator];
Class cls = nil;
while ((cls = [oen nextObject]) != nil && result == nil)
{
NSString *path = [modelPath stringByAppendingPathExtension:
(NSString *)[cls type]];
if ([mgr isReadableFileAtPath: path])
{
result = path;
}
}
}
else
{
if ([_modelMap objectForKey: ext] != nil)
{
if ([mgr isReadableFileAtPath: modelPath])
{
result = modelPath;
}
}
}
return result;
}
+ (GSModelLoader *) modelLoaderForFileType: (NSString *)type
{
Class aClass = [GSModelLoaderFactory classForType: type];
GSModelLoader *loader = nil;
if (aClass != nil)
{
loader = AUTORELEASE([[aClass alloc] init]);
}
else
{
[NSException raise: NSInternalInconsistencyException
format: @"Unable to find model loader class."];
}
return loader;
}
+ (GSModelLoader *) modelLoaderForFileName: (NSString *)modelPath
{
NSString *path = [GSModelLoaderFactory supportedModelFileAtPath: modelPath];
GSModelLoader *result = nil;
if (path != nil)
{
NSString *ext = [path pathExtension];
result = [self modelLoaderForFileType: ext];
}
return result;
}
+ (GSModelLoader *) modelLoaderForData: (NSData *)theData
{
NSEnumerator *oen = [_modelMap objectEnumerator];
Class aClass = nil;
GSModelLoader *result = nil;
while ((aClass = [oen nextObject]) != nil)
{
if ([aClass canReadData: theData])
{
result = AUTORELEASE([[aClass alloc] init]);
break;
}
}
return result;
}
@end
